Aliro’s mission is to convert your mobile device into a universal key, integrating cross-platform tap-to-unlock technology and enabling hands-free entry for compatible electronic locks. Gra Aliro is driving innovation in smart lock technology, aiming to make keys a thing of the past. The new standard allows any smartphone to unlock any compatible smart lock, using a digital key stored in the phone’s wallet, similar to mobile payment systems. This cross-platform functionality works whether you’re using an Android device, an iOS device, or a smartwatch, thanks to Apple, Google, and Samsung’s support.
Unlike other systems, Aliro doesn’t rely on apps or cloud connections; it uses local protocols so your device communicates directly with the lock. The recent release of the Aliro 1.0 specification enables manufacturers to start creating certified hardware and supporting devices. The technology merges with major mobile wallets and supports NFC, BLE, and UWB for advanced features like hands-free unlocking.
While backward compatibility for existing locks may be limited, industry support suggests that Aliro could become widespread, facilitating universal digital key use across various lock types and enhancing convenience and security in smart home environments.
